India all out for 642 / Sri Lanka 66-1:
Sri Lanka face tough task
Rahul Dravid struck his 28th century and Zaheer
Khan picked a wicket off the first ball as India tightened their
grip on the second Test against Sri Lanka here on Wednesday. Dravid
smashed 15 fours and a six in his 144-run knock to guide India to an
imposing 642 in their first innings, while Yuvraj Singh and
Venkatsai Laxman also joined in the run-feast with half-centuries.

Carlton-Sri Lanka Rugby Sevens 2009:
Fiji favourites to win international title
The star studded Fiji national team which
includes the best player in sevens rugby in the world, William Ryder
will go out favourites to win the international tournament of the
Carlton-Sri Lanka Rugby Sevens 2009 which kicks off at the
Sugathadasa Stadium on November 27. The tournament is organised by
the Tharunyata Hetak Organization in collaboration with the Interim
Committee of the SLRFU.

Mercantile badminton semi-finalists found
On the second day of the 27th Annual Mercantile
Badminton Team Championship, WNS Group beat Commercial Bank B
convincingly and also completely outplayed Sampath Bank in the Men’s
‘D’ Division at the S. Thomas’ Badminton courts yesterday.
